San Pietro is a small, medieval, Romanesque style, Roman Catholic church in the comune of Grosseto, Tuscany. The first documentation of a church at the site dates to 1188. Recent restorations have found structural elements dating to the 9th century. Of the Romanesque elements remaining are four sculpted panels with figures, animals, and decoration.
